Your Role as a Provider

As a clinician, you are an expert in the assessment, evaluation, and diagnosis of health conditions for your patients. As an independent contractor with VES, you apply your expertise in the evaluation and diagnosis of dental conditions to support a Veteran’s disability claim. As a certified medical disability examiner, you gather and synthesize clinical evidence through medical and military record review, interviews with Veterans, and face-to-face examinations which may include panoramic x-rays. You develop a medical opinion of likelihood that the Veteran’s condition is related to their military service. The timely and expert examination assures that a Veteran’s claim is heard and dutifully processed by VBA.

Here is a typical workflow for a provider:

Exam Request Received > Testing and Exam Schedule > Provider Reviews Records > Veteran Exam Completion > Report Reviewed and Submitted

About Veterans Evaluations Services – A Maximus Company

VES partners with the Department of Veterans Affairs to fulfill President Lincoln’s promise “To care for him who shall have borne the battle, and for his widow, and his orphan” by serving and honoring the men and women who are America’s veterans.” VES serves Veterans by conducting disability exams for conditions that are a direct result of or aggravated by their time in the military, allowing them to obtain hard-earned benefits in service to our country. VES supports 6,000 active providers serving more than 750,000 Veterans around the world every year.

Our Story

Founded by a Navy Veteran, VES was awarded its first contract by The Department of Veterans Affairs (VA) in 2008 to perform compensation and pension exams. Our dedication to fulfilling President Lincoln’s promise led to the subsequent award of the largest contract in VA history in 2018. At VES, we are proud to fulfill that promise with 1 out of every 7 employees as a Veteran.

VES was acquired by Maximus in 2021. Maximus, founded in 1975, employs more than 35,000 staff and brings the resources and experience of a multinational corporation in administering government services and programs.

About Veterans Evaluation Services

OUR MISSION STATEMENT To honor and serve Americas Veterans and Active-Duty Claimants by providing quality and timely reports through fair and objective evaluations performed by trained professionals in a respectful and hospitable environment. VES UNDERSTANDS VETERANS BECAUSE WE ARE VETERANS VES is a Veteran owned service company. Key members of our team across the nation are Veterans who proudly served our country. We are proud to be American and we are proud of our service. As Veterans ourselves, some of us having gone through the VA disability claims process, we understand that our real cus ... tomers are the Veterans who sacrificed for their country and deserve our utmost respect, compassion, and care. WHAT VES DOES FOR AMERICAN VETERANS VES has expanded the VES services to include both national and international claims. The VES service report quality, customer service, and timeliness have been called the best in the industry. VES full-time Veterans Liaison Team, lead by a disabled Veteran of two wars, personally responds to all Veteran feedback requests and phone calls and communicates regularly with Veterans Service Organizations on both the state and federal level. VES is fully Privacy Act of 1974 compliant with VA inspected and approved facilities for secure records and information storage and processing. All VES Team Members are required to undergo a thorough background investigation, obtain Federal NACI Security Clearance, and pass Cyber Awareness and Military Procedure training. All Veterans Evaluation Services Physicians must pass rigorous credentialing verified through the NPDB and HIPDB and are trained on the VA Claims Process and Veteran Sensitivity before being released to perform Compensation and Pension examinations.
